Types of Office Copy Paper
Workplace copy paper comes in a variety of types and qualities. Understanding these can boost efficiency, reduce waste, and conserve expenses. Below is a table summarizing the main kinds of office copy A4 Size Paper Online, along with their qualities and typical usages.

Standard copy paper is the most widely utilized type in workplaces. It is flexible and appropriate for daily printing jobs, consisting of letters, memos, and documents. Usually weighing in between 70 to 90 GSM and with a brightness of 92 to 100, it offers a great balance of price and quality.
Premium Copy Paper
Premium copy paper is created for tasks that require a high-quality finish. With a weight ranging from 90 to 120 GSM and a brightness that frequently surpasses 98, this paper is perfect for printing reports, presentations, and any documents where impressions matter.
Eco-Friendly Paper
As sustainability ends up being increasingly essential, eco-friendly paper options have gained appeal. These papers are made from recycled materials and have similar weight and brightness to standard paper. They provide an environmentally responsible way to produce hard copies while keeping quality.
Colored Copy Paper
Colored copy paper can make files stand out and add an innovative touch. It is usually offered in a variety of weights and colors and is frequently utilized for leaflets, posters, and numerous imaginative tasks.
Cardstock
Cardstock is a heavier paper alternative, generally varying from 150 to 300 GSM. It is thicker than basic copy paper and is perfect for company cards, invitations, leaflets, and other jobs that require sturdiness.
Key Considerations When Choosing Copy Paper
When selecting the best copy paper for your workplace needs, a number of factors ought to be taken into account:

Weight: The weight of the paper impacts its resilience and suitability for various printing tasks. Lighter documents are better for everyday documents, while heavier stock is needed for high-quality prints.

Brightness: The brightness of the paper can affect readability and the vibrancy of printed colors. Higher brightness levels are advantageous for color printing.

Opacity: This describes how transparent the paper is. Higher opacity minimizes the possibility of text showing through, which is important for double-sided printing.

End up: The finish of the paper impacts how ink complies with it. Shiny surfaces are perfect for images, while matte surfaces work better for text-heavy files.

Ecological Impact: Choosing environment-friendly alternatives can enhance your company’s sustainability efforts.

Can I utilize colored copy paper in all printers?
While most printers can manage colored copy A4 Paper Pack, it is vital to examine the maker’s guidelines, specifically for inkjet printers, as heavy or textured paper can cause jams.
2. What is the best weight for daily printing?
Standard copy paper with a weight of 80 GSM is often advised for daily printing tasks. It strikes a balance in between quality and cost-effectiveness.
3. Is recycled paper suitable for premium printing?
Yes, many recycled papers are designed to provide outstanding print quality and can be used for high-quality documents. Look for premium recycled options for better results.
4. How do I determine the brightness level I require?
For basic office usage, a brightness of 92 to 98 is typically sufficient. Nevertheless, for colorful discussions or graphics, go for documents with brightness levels of 100 or more.
5. What should I do if my paper jams frequently?
If paper jams are a reoccurring concern, examine the following: make sure the paper is saved correctly, utilize the right paper type and weight, and validate that the printer is well-kept and devoid of particles.
